What is a Blog Website?

A blog website is a type of website where content is regularly published in the form of articles, posts, guides, or opinion pieces — displayed in reverse chronological order, with the most recent content appearing first. The word ‘blog’ is short for ‘weblog,’ a term coined in the late 1990s to describe online journals where people shared personal thoughts and observations.

Today, blogs have evolved far beyond personal diaries. A blog website can be:

  • A personal journal where individuals share experiences, travel stories, or life updates
  • A niche content site covering a specific topic — technology, cooking, fitness, personal finance, parenting, or gaming
  • A professional portfolio where freelancers, designers, photographers, or writers showcase their work and expertise
  • A business blog that supports a company’s marketing strategy through educational content, industry insights, and customer-facing resources
  • A news or commentary site covering a specific industry or topic area
  • An income-generating site monetized through advertising, affiliate marketing, sponsored posts, digital products, or membership access

What distinguishes a blog from a standard website is the ongoing publication of new content. Blogs are dynamic, growing over time — which is precisely why they are powerful for both audience building and search engine optimization. Search engines reward websites that regularly publish fresh, high-quality content with improved visibility in search results.

A well-designed blog website has several key components: a clean, readable post layout, a clear navigation structure, a category or tag system for organizing content, an author profile section, social sharing capabilities, a comment section for reader engagement, and a sidebar with navigation shortcuts, recent posts, and newsletter sign-up forms.

Benefits of Creating a Blog Website in WordPress

1. Total Control Over Your Content and Platform

Self-hosted WordPress (WordPress.org) gives you complete ownership of your blog. Unlike free hosted platforms like Blogger, Wix, or Medium — where your content lives on someone else’s servers, under someone else’s rules, and can be deleted or monetized by the platform at any time — WordPress means your blog is truly yours. You own the domain, the hosting, the data, and every piece of content you publish.

2. Powerful SEO Capabilities

WordPress is widely recognized as one of the most SEO-friendly platforms available. It generates clean HTML, supports custom permalink structures, creates category and tag pages that can rank independently, integrates with powerful SEO plugins like Yoast SEO and SureRank, and allows full control over every meta tag, schema markup, and sitemap element that influences search rankings. A well-optimized WordPress blog can reach enormous organic audiences purely through search engine traffic.

3. Massive Ecosystem of Free Plugins

WordPress has the largest plugin ecosystem of any website platform, with over 60,000 free plugins available on WordPress.org covering every imaginable functionality need — contact forms, newsletter subscriptions, social sharing, commenting systems, caching and performance optimization, security, image compression, and much more. Building a fully featured blog in WordPress typically requires no premium plugin purchases at all for beginners.

4. Scales with Your Ambitions

WordPress is as powerful at scale as it is at launch. A blog you start today with a free theme and basic hosting can grow into a multi-author publication with a custom design, eCommerce integration, membership access, and complex automation workflows — all on the same platform. You never need to migrate to a new platform as your blog grows. WordPress grows with you.

5. Monetization Freedom

WordPress places no restrictions on how you monetize your blog. Display Google AdSense ads, add affiliate product links, sell digital downloads or courses, create a paid membership community, accept sponsored content, or sell consulting services directly — all from the same WordPress blog. Many hosted blog platforms restrict or prohibit certain monetization methods or take a cut of your earnings. WordPress takes nothing.

6. Large Community and Support Resources

WordPress’s global community of users, developers, and educators means help is always available. Tutorials, video guides, documentation, community forums, local WordCamps, and a massive library of YouTube content make it possible to solve any WordPress challenge without expensive technical support. This community resource is particularly valuable for new bloggers learning the platform.

7. Launch for Free

While domain registration and hosting are required for a self-hosted WordPress blog, the WordPress software itself is completely free. The Astra theme is free. The Starter Templates plugin that gives you access to 150+ professional blog designs is free. The Spectra page builder is free. Essential plugins for SEO, contact forms, and social sharing are all free. It is genuinely possible to launch a professional blog website with nothing more than the cost of a domain and entry-level hosting.

What is the Astra Theme?

Astra is a free, lightweight, and highly customizable WordPress theme developed by Brainstorm Force — the team also behind Spectra (a Gutenberg page builder), CartFlows (a WooCommerce funnel builder), SureCart, SureForms, SureRank, and other flagship WordPress products trusted by over 4.8 million businesses worldwide.

Astra is the most downloaded WordPress theme of all time, used by millions of websites across every category — blogs, business sites, portfolios, online stores, and agency client websites. Despite its popularity, Astra has maintained a philosophy of being one of the fastest, lightest WordPress themes available — loading in under 50KB out of the box, delivering exceptional Core Web Vitals scores, and ensuring a smooth, professional experience for both site owners and visitors.

The Astra free theme provides an impressive feature set for new bloggers, and the optional Astra Pro addon unlocks advanced blog layout controls, sticky headers, mega menus, author boxes, reading progress bars, and much more for those who want to take their blog to the next level.

Features of Astra Theme for Blog Websites

1. Exceptional Performance — Under 50KB Load

Astra is engineered for speed. The theme loads in under 50KB — a weight that would be remarkable even for a simple landing page, let alone a full-featured WordPress theme. This speed advantage translates directly into better user experience (visitors do not wait for pages to load), better Core Web Vitals scores (which influence Google search rankings), and lower bounce rates (fast sites retain visitors). For bloggers who rely on organic search traffic, Astra’s performance is a direct competitive advantage.

2. 300+ Starter Templates — Including Free Blog Designs

Astra’s Starter Templates library includes over 300 professionally designed, ready-to-import website templates, with 150+ available completely free. For bloggers specifically, there are dedicated blog starter templates with pre-designed home pages, blog listing pages, single post layouts, about pages, and contact pages — all importable with a single click. A new blogger can have a complete, professional-looking blog website live in under an hour using an Astra starter template.

3. Native Gutenberg and Page Builder Compatibility

Astra works seamlessly with every major WordPress page builder: Gutenberg (the default WordPress Block Editor), Spectra (Brainstorm Force’s own free Gutenberg block plugin), Elementor, Beaver Builder, and more. This means bloggers can use whichever editor they are most comfortable with to create and customize their blog content and pages — Astra adapts to your preferred workflow rather than imposing its own.

4. Multiple Blog Layout Options (Free & Pro)

Even in the free version, Astra provides clean, readable blog listing and single post layouts that look professional on all screen sizes. Astra Pro significantly expands this with 10+ blog layout options including Grid, Masonry, List, and more — along with full control over the sidebar position for blog archives and single posts. Pro users can also enable infinite scroll or load-more pagination for a modern reading experience.

5. Full Typography Control

Astra provides access to a broad selection of Google Fonts and typography controls that let bloggers set the right reading experience for their content. The free version provides global typography settings for body text and headings. Astra Pro expands this with over 1,300 font options (Google Fonts plus custom font upload) and per-element typography control — allowing different fonts for different heading levels, body text, navigation, and buttons.

6. Drag-and-Drop Header Builder (Pro)

Astra Pro’s Header Builder transforms the site header into a fully customizable, drag-and-drop canvas. Add your logo, primary navigation, a search bar, social icons, a phone number, a CTA button, or a newsletter signup form — in any layout, in any order. Configure different headers for desktop and mobile. Enable a sticky header that follows visitors as they scroll. Enable a transparent header for landing pages and home pages where the content extends to the top edge of the screen.

7. Custom Footer Builder (Pro)

Similarly, Astra Pro’s Footer Builder allows full drag-and-drop customization of the site footer — with up to six configurable widget areas, a copyright text editor, and support for widgets, menus, social icons, and custom HTML content. A well-designed footer significantly improves site navigation and content discoverability for visitors who have scrolled to the bottom of a blog post.

8. Responsive Mobile Design

Every Astra design is fully responsive, automatically adapting to mobile, tablet, and desktop screen sizes without any additional configuration. Astra Pro adds granular responsive controls — allowing you to show or hide specific header elements on mobile, adjust font sizes independently for different breakpoints, and configure mobile navigation behavior including the hamburger menu style and mobile sidebar behavior.

9. SEO-Optimized Code Structure

Astra is built with clean, semantic HTML that follows accessibility and SEO best practices. The theme outputs schema markup for blog posts automatically, generates proper heading hierarchies, ensures all images support alt text, and produces a clean, crawlable page structure that search engines can efficiently parse and index. Combined with a dedicated SEO plugin, Astra provides an excellent SEO foundation for any blog.

10. Author Box (Pro)

A prominent, well-designed author box at the bottom of each blog post is essential for building credibility and reader trust — particularly for multi-author blogs or bloggers building a personal brand. Astra Pro includes a fully customizable author box widget that displays the post author’s avatar, name, bio, and social profile links below every blog post. This is one of the single most impactful features for professional-looking blog presentation.

11. Blog Reading Progress Bar (Pro)

A reading progress indicator — a thin bar at the top of the browser window that fills as the reader scrolls through a post — provides visual feedback on reading progress and subtly encourages readers to continue to the end of longer articles. This feature, available in Astra Pro, is a small but effective engagement detail that contributes to a polished, modern blog experience.

12. Color Palette and Branding Customization

Astra’s customizer provides straightforward control over the site’s primary color palette, background colors, link colors, and button styles. This makes it easy for bloggers to apply their personal or brand color scheme consistently across the entire site — headers, footers, buttons, links, and content areas — through the simple, visual WordPress Customizer interface without writing any CSS.

How to Create a Free Blog Website Using Astra Theme in WordPress

Here is a complete step-by-step guide to creating your free blog website using Astra, starting from scratch.

Step 1: Get a Domain Name and Web Hosting

  1. Choose a domain name that reflects your blog’s topic or personal brand (yourname.com, yournichemag.com, etc.)
  2. Select a reliable WordPress hosting provider — popular beginner-friendly options include SiteGround, Hostinger, Bluehost, and DreamHost
  3. Register your domain and set up hosting — most providers offer a one-click WordPress installer
  4. Log in to your hosting control panel and install WordPress
  5. Access your WordPress dashboard by visiting yourdomain.com/wp-admin

Step 2: Install the Astra Theme

  1. Go to WordPress Dashboard > Appearance > Themes
  2. Click Add New at the top of the page
  3. Search for ‘Astra’ in the theme search box
  4. Find the Astra theme by Brainstorm Force in the results and click Install
  5. Click Activate to make Astra your active theme
  6. Astra is now active — your site is already faster and cleaner than default WordPress

Step 3: Install Starter Templates Plugin

  1. Go to WordPress Dashboard > Plugins > Add New
  2. Search for ‘Starter Templates’
  3. Find the Starter Templates plugin by Brainstorm Force and click Install Now
  4. Click Activate
  5. A notice will appear in your dashboard to launch the Starter Templates wizard — click Launch Now

Step 4: Choose a Blog Starter Template

  1. In the Starter Templates wizard, select your page builder — choose Gutenberg (Block Editor) or Elementor
  2. Browse the template library and filter by category — type ‘Blog’ to see blog-specific designs
  3. Click on any template to preview it
  4. When you find a design you like, click Import Complete Site
  5. The wizard will ask if you want to import the full template including pages and content — click Import
  6. Wait 1–2 minutes for the import to complete — all template pages, blog layouts, header, and footer are automatically created

Step 5: Customize Your Blog with the Astra Customizer

  1. Go to Appearance > Customize to open the WordPress Customizer
  2. Under the Global tab, set your primary brand color — this updates all buttons, links, and accent colors automatically
  3. Under Typography, choose your preferred font for body text and headings
  4. Under Header, add your blog name or upload a custom logo
  5. Under Menus, add your primary navigation menu with links to your Home, Blog, About, and Contact pages
  6. Under Footer, customize your footer text (change the default copyright message to your blog name)
  7. Click Publish in the top-left corner to save your customizations

Step 6: Configure Essential Blog Settings

  1. Go to Settings > Reading and set your Homepage to display your blog listing page and your Posts page to your Blog page
  2. Go to Settings > Permalinks and select Post Name for clean, SEO-friendly blog post URLs
  3. Go to Settings > Discussion to configure comment settings for your blog posts
  4. Go to Settings > General to set your site title and tagline — the tagline appears in the browser tab and is used by search engines

Step 7: Set Up Essential Free Plugins

  1. SEO Plugin: Install SureRank or Yoast SEO (free) — configure your site title template, meta description, and sitemap
  2. Contact Form: Install WPForms Lite or Contact Form 7 (both free) — create a basic contact form for your Contact page
  3. Performance: Install WP Super Cache or LiteSpeed Cache (free) — enable basic page caching to improve load times
  4. Akismet: Activate Akismet Anti-Spam (comes with WordPress) to block comment spam automatically
  5. Social Sharing: Install a free social sharing plugin to add share buttons to your blog posts

Step 8: Create Your First Blog Posts

  1. Go to Posts > Add New to write your first blog post
  2. Add a compelling title, write your article content in the Block Editor, and add relevant images
  3. Assign the post to a Category (e.g., Travel, Tips, Reviews) — categories help organize your content for readers and search engines
  4. Add relevant Tags to the post for additional topic classification
  5. Set a Featured Image — this appears as the thumbnail on your blog listing page
  6. Write a custom excerpt or let WordPress generate one automatically
  7. Click Publish when your post is complete

Step 9: Set Up Your About and Contact Pages

  1. Go to Pages > Add New and create an About page — share your story, what your blog covers, and why readers should follow you
  2. Create a Contact page and add your contact form using the form plugin shortcode
  3. Add both pages to your primary navigation menu through Appearance > Menus

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

1. Is the Free Astra Theme Enough to Create a Professional Blog?

Yes, absolutely. The free Astra theme provides everything a new or intermediate blogger needs to create a professional-looking, fast, and fully functional blog website. The free starter templates give you polished, professionally designed blog layouts that can be imported with one click. The WordPress Customizer lets you apply your brand colors, typography, and logo without any coding. All standard blog functionality — post archives, categories, tags, featured images, sidebar widgets, comments, and search — is fully supported in the free version. Astra Pro is an excellent upgrade for bloggers who want advanced layout controls, a sticky header, author boxes, or reading progress bars, but it is entirely optional — the free version is a genuine, high-quality theme, not a crippled trial.

2. Do I Need Any Coding Skills to Set Up a Blog with Astra?

No. Astra is specifically designed for users with no coding or technical experience. The Starter Templates one-click importer creates a complete website structure with no manual setup required. The WordPress Customizer provides visual controls for all design settings — colors, fonts, layouts, and menus — through simple dropdowns, color pickers, and toggle switches. When combined with the free Spectra block plugin or Gutenberg’s Block Editor, you can design beautiful custom pages by dragging and dropping content blocks. The only skills required are basic computer literacy — if you can use Google Docs, you can build a blog with Astra.

3. What is the Difference Between Astra and Astra Pro?

Astra is the free WordPress theme available on WordPress.org that serves as the foundation. Astra Pro is an optional premium addon plugin (not a separate theme) that extends the free theme with additional features — most notably: 10+ advanced blog layout styles, sticky and transparent header options, a full drag-and-drop Header Builder and Footer Builder, author bio boxes, reading progress bars, 1,300+ font options, per-element typography controls, advanced sidebar layout control, and a mega menu builder. Astra Pro does not change or break your existing free Astra setup — it simply adds additional options and customization capabilities. You can start with the free theme and activate Pro later without any disruption to your existing design.

4. How Fast is the Astra Theme for a Blog Website?

Astra is one of the fastest WordPress themes available. The theme loads in under 50KB out of the box — significantly lighter than most competitor themes that load 200KB or more. This translates into extremely fast page load times (often under 1 second on optimized hosting), outstanding Google Core Web Vitals scores (Largest Contentful Paint, First Input Delay, and Cumulative Layout Shift), and excellent PageSpeed Insights scores. These speed characteristics directly benefit SEO rankings and reduce bounce rates. For a blog where search engine traffic is the primary audience source, Astra’s inherent speed advantage is genuinely meaningful for long-term growth.

5. Can I Create Multiple Types of Blog Pages with Astra’s Starter Templates?

Yes. Astra’s Starter Templates library includes complete multi-page website templates — not just single pages. Each blog template typically includes a designed Home page, a Blog listing archive page, a Single Post page template, an About page, and a Contact page — all imported and configured automatically with a single click. You can then customize each imported page using the Block Editor (Gutenberg), Spectra, or Elementor to match your personal brand. Additionally, Astra Pro supports creating different layouts for different post categories if you want category-specific archive page designs.
